Technical Specifications to Verify
Hydraulic performance metrics are paramount when selecting a swimming pool water pump. Buyers must verify the rated power, which ranges from 2.25 kW to 11.0 kW in observed listings, corresponding to horsepower ratings of 3HP to 15HP for larger units. For smaller applications, horsepower options extend down to 0.35HP, catering to low-flow requirements. The voltage and phase specifications are equally critical; while many industrial models operate on 380V three-phase power, residential or smaller commercial units may support 220V single-phase configurations. Ensuring electrical compatibility with the site’s power infrastructure is a non-negotiable first step in the selection process.
Physical dimensions and connection types must align with the existing pool piping and space constraints. Inlet and outlet diameters vary, with common sizes including 2", 3", and 4" for larger pumps, and 1.5" or 2.0" for smaller units. The pump’s overall length, width, and height also differ significantly across models, with lengths ranging from approximately 443mm to 1090mm. Buyers should carefully measure the installation space and compare it against the supplier’s dimensional data to avoid fitment issues. Additionally, the impeller type, whether single-stage, closed, or single-suction, impacts efficiency and maintenance frequency, so this attribute should be matched to the specific hydraulic demands of the pool system.
Compliance and Safety Documentation
Certification is a primary indicator of regulatory compliance and safety standards. The CE mark is frequently observed in product listings, signifying that the pump meets European health, safety, and environmental protection standards. Buyers targeting markets with strict regulatory frameworks must verify that the provided CE documentation is valid and covers the specific model and voltage configuration being purchased. It is essential to request the technical file or declaration of conformity from the supplier to ensure that the product’s electrical and mechanical components have been assessed against relevant directives.
Beyond certification, understanding the pump’s operational design helps in assessing its suitability for specific environments. Some models are designed as horizontal split pumps with a horizontal shaft position, which can simplify maintenance access for larger units. Others may feature self-priming capabilities or water ring theory mechanisms, which are beneficial for applications where the pump needs to handle air entrainment or operate above the water level. Buyers should clarify the working pressure and fluid type compatibility to ensure the pump is rated for continuous operation with pool water, which may contain chemicals or debris that could affect seals and bearings.
Cost Drivers and Commercial Terms
The total cost of ownership for a swimming pool water pump is influenced by several factors beyond the initial unit price. Motor horsepower and material quality are significant drivers; higher horsepower motors and stainless steel casings typically command a premium but offer greater durability and performance. Buyers should evaluate the cost per unit against the expected lifespan and energy consumption of the pump. While a higher-priced unit with better efficiency ratings may have a higher upfront cost, it could result in lower electricity bills and reduced replacement frequency over time.
Commercial terms such as packaging and shipping logistics also impact the final landed cost. Observed packaging options include cartons, boxes, and specialized packages, which can affect protection during transit and storage efficiency. Buyers should negotiate clear terms regarding packaging standards to minimize damage risks. Additionally, the MOQ requirements can influence pricing tiers; larger orders often benefit from volume discounts, but buyers must balance this against inventory holding costs and storage capacity. Clear communication regarding lead times and production schedules is essential to align procurement with project timelines.
